From b9247681072173fc02068d6dd60ab4abe93c0765 Mon Sep 17 00:00:00 2001
From: Vinicius <39202981+Vinicius-Brito-Costa@users.noreply.github.com>
Date: Thu, 20 Jul 2023 11:09:34 -0300
Subject: [PATCH] =?UTF-8?q?Mudan=C3=A7a=20de=20referenceNumber=20para=20re?=
=?UTF-8?q?ferenceNum=20(#14)?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
* Mudanca de referenceNumber para refrenceNum
---
CHANGELOG.md | 4 ++
pom.xml | 2 +-
src/main/java/com/maxipago/FilterOptions.java | 6 +--
src/main/java/com/maxipago/MaxiPago.java | 12 ++---
src/main/java/com/maxipago/Record.java | 2 +-
.../com/maxipago/MaxiPagoTestWiremock.java | 48 +++++++++----------
6 files changed, 39 insertions(+), 35 deletions(-)
diff --git a/CHANGELOG.md b/CHANGELOG.md
index 2a49469..6255ae9 100644
--- a/CHANGELOG.md
+++ b/CHANGELOG.md
@@ -1,5 +1,9 @@
# Changelog
+## [2.1.4] - 10/JUL/2023
+### Fix
+- Mudanca de referenceNumber para referenceNum
+
## [2.1.3] - 12/JUN/2023
### Changed
- Correcao da mensagem de erro
diff --git a/pom.xml b/pom.xml
index eb1f973..031384b 100644
--- a/pom.xml
+++ b/pom.xml
@@ -6,7 +6,7 @@
com.maxipago
sdk-java-v2
- 2.1.3
+ 2.1.4
diff --git a/src/main/java/com/maxipago/FilterOptions.java b/src/main/java/com/maxipago/FilterOptions.java
index 55d82a7..d75e892 100644
--- a/src/main/java/com/maxipago/FilterOptions.java
+++ b/src/main/java/com/maxipago/FilterOptions.java
@@ -9,7 +9,7 @@ public class FilterOptions {
public String transactionId;
@XmlElement
- public String referenceNumber;
+ public String referenceNum;
@XmlElement
public String orderId;
@@ -59,8 +59,8 @@ public FilterOptions setTransactionId(String transactionId) {
return this;
}
- public FilterOptions setReferenceNumber(String referenceNumber) {
- this.referenceNumber = referenceNumber;
+ public FilterOptions setReferenceNum(String referenceNum) {
+ this.referenceNum = referenceNum;
return this;
}
diff --git a/src/main/java/com/maxipago/MaxiPago.java b/src/main/java/com/maxipago/MaxiPago.java
index 5c265fb..04a1467 100644
--- a/src/main/java/com/maxipago/MaxiPago.java
+++ b/src/main/java/com/maxipago/MaxiPago.java
@@ -62,29 +62,29 @@ public Request consultOrder(String orderId) {
return request;
}
- public Request consultReferenceNumber(String referenceNumber) {
+ public Request consultReferenceNum(String referenceNum) {
createRApiRequest("transactionDetailReport");
- request.filterOptions.setReferenceNumber(referenceNumber);
+ request.filterOptions.setReferenceNum(referenceNum);
request.filterOptions.setPeriod(ReportsPeriodEnum.TODAY);
return request;
}
- public Request consultReferenceNumberPeriod(String referenceNumber, ReportsPeriodEnum period) {
+ public Request consultReferenceNumPeriod(String referenceNum, ReportsPeriodEnum period) {
createRApiRequest("transactionDetailReport");
- request.filterOptions.setReferenceNumber(referenceNumber);
+ request.filterOptions.setReferenceNum(referenceNum);
request.filterOptions.setPeriod(period);
return request;
}
- public Request consultReferenceNumberPeriodRange(String referenceNumber, String startDate, String endDate, String startTime, String endTime) {
+ public Request consultReferenceNumPeriodRange(String referenceNum, String startDate, String endDate, String startTime, String endTime) {
createRApiRequest("transactionDetailReport");
- request.filterOptions.setReferenceNumber(referenceNumber);
+ request.filterOptions.setReferenceNum(referenceNum);
request.filterOptions.setPeriod(ReportsPeriodEnum.RANGE);
request.filterOptions.setStartDate(startDate);
request.filterOptions.setEndDate(endDate);
diff --git a/src/main/java/com/maxipago/Record.java b/src/main/java/com/maxipago/Record.java
index 5e704ad..29dda07 100644
--- a/src/main/java/com/maxipago/Record.java
+++ b/src/main/java/com/maxipago/Record.java
@@ -2,7 +2,7 @@
public class Record {
public String transactionId;
- public String referenceNumber;
+ public String referenceNum;
public String transactionType;
public String transactionAmount;
public String shippingAmount;
diff --git a/src/test/java/com/maxipago/MaxiPagoTestWiremock.java b/src/test/java/com/maxipago/MaxiPagoTestWiremock.java
index 61e9bcc..deea163 100644
--- a/src/test/java/com/maxipago/MaxiPagoTestWiremock.java
+++ b/src/test/java/com/maxipago/MaxiPagoTestWiremock.java
@@ -906,14 +906,14 @@ public void shouldConsultOrder() {
public void shouldConsultOrderByReferenceNum()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umber(RAPI_REFERENCE_NUMBER);
+ maxiPago.consultReferenceNum(RAPI_REFERENCE_NUMBER);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-926,14 +926,14 @@ public void shouldConsultOrderByReferenceNum() {
public void shouldConsultOrderByReferenceNumYesterday()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.YESTERDAY);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.YESTERDAY);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-946,14 +946,14 @@ public void shouldConsultOrderByReferenceNumYesterday() {
public void shouldConsultOrderByReferenceNumLastSevenDays()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_SEVEN);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_SEVEN);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-966,14 +966,14 @@ public void shouldConsultOrderByReferenceNumLastSevenDays() {
public void shouldConsultOrderByReferenceNumLastThirtyDays()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_THIRTY);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_THIRTY);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-986,14 +986,14 @@ public void shouldConsultOrderByReferenceNumLastThirtyDays() {
public void shouldConsultOrderByReferenceNumThisWeek()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.THIS_WEEK);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.THIS_WEEK);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-1006,14 +1006,14 @@ public void shouldConsultOrderByReferenceNumThisWeek() {
public void shouldConsultOrderByReferenceNumThisMonth()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.THIS_WEEK);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.THIS_WEEK);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-1026,14 +1026,14 @@ public void shouldConsultOrderByReferenceNumThisMonth() {
public void shouldConsultOrderByReferenceNumLastMonth() {
MaxiPago maxiPago = prepareResponse(RAPI_RESPONSE, REPORTS_API);
- maxiPago.consultReferenceNumberP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_MONTH);
+ maxiPago.consultReferenceNumPeriod(RAPI_REFERENCE_NUMBER, ReportsPeriodEnum.LAST_MONTH);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}
@@ -1054,14 +1054,14 @@ public void shouldConsultOrderByReferenceNumRange() {
String startTime = "00:00:01";
String endTime = "23:59:59";
- maxiPago.consultReferenceNumberPeriodRange(RAPI_REFERENCE_NUMBER, startDate, endDate, startTime, endTime);
+ maxiPago.consultReferenceNumPeriodRange(RAPI_REFERENCE_NUMBER, startDate, endDate, startTime, endTime);
RApiResponse response = maxiPago.rapiRequest().execute();
boolean rightRecord = false;
for (Record record : response.records) {
- if (record.referenceNumber != null) {
- if (RAPI_REFERENCE_NUMBER.equals(record.referenceNumber)) {
+ if (record.referenceNum != null) {
+ if (RAPI_REFERENCE_NUMBER.equals(record.referenceNum)) {
rightRecord = true;
break;
}